Lot description
Grade: XF/XF+
Reference: Grandowski 57.T.02.01.A (R6), Kopicki 5352 (R5), Davenport 7731A

A very rare thaler of the Silesian Piasts.

The thaler from the reign of the "three brothers," brilliantly elaborated in a monograph by Marcin Grandowski, is a coin that appears at auction only occasionally. The 1657 vintage has been listed only three times at auctions in Poland over the past 20 years.

This one captivates not only by its beautiful state of preservation, but also by its provenance. It is a coin from the famous collection of Henryk Karolkiewicz.

A healthy, natural thaler, with beautiful luster (especially in the rim) and patina of the former collection.

Type with straight shield, without EW initials.

Reign of George III of Brest, Louis IV of Legnica and Krystian of Wolowsko-Olawski.

Silver, diameter 45 mm, weight 28.5 g.
